The property of concentrated H2SO4 that makes it suitable for preparing HNO3 is its

A.

boiling point

B.

density

C.

oxidizing properties

D.

dehydrating properties

Correct answer is A

\(H_2SO_4\) acid has a high boiling point of 388°C. Due to its high boiling point, it is considered a non-volatile acid, so when sulphuric acid is reacted with salts of nitric acid eg \(NaNO_3\), \(HNO_3\) is displaced from its salt
